package com.azure.resourcemanager.compute.models;
import com.azure.core.annotation.Fluent;
import com.azure.core.util.logging.ClientLogger;
import com.fasterxml.jackson.annotation.JsonIgnore;
import com.fasterxml.jackson.annotation.JsonProperty;
/**
* Contains information about SSH certificate public key and the path on the Linux VM where the public key is placed.
*/
@Fluent
public final class SshPublicKey {
@JsonIgnore private final ClientLogger logger = new ClientLogger(SshPublicKey.class);
/*
* Specifies the full path on the created VM where ssh public key is
* stored. If the file already exists, the specified key is appended to the
* file. Example: /home/user/.ssh/authorized_keys
*/
@JsonProperty(value = "path")
private String path;
/*
* SSH public key certificate used to authenticate with the VM through ssh.
* The key needs to be at least 2048-bit and in ssh-rsa format. <br><br>
* For creating ssh keys, see [Create SSH keys on Linux and Mac for Linux
* VMs in
* Azure](https://docs.microsoft.com/azure/virtual-machines/virtual-machines-linux-mac-create-ssh-keys?toc=%2fazure%2fvirtual-machines%2flinux%2ftoc.json).
*/
@JsonProperty(value = "keyData")
private String keyData;
/**
* Get the path property: Specifies the full path on the created VM where ssh public key is stored. If the file
* already exists, the specified key is appended to the file. Example: /home/user/.ssh/authorized_keys.
*
* @return the path value.
*/
public String path() {
return this.path;
}
/**
* Set the path property: Specifies the full path on the created VM where ssh public key is stored. If the file
* already exists, the specified key is appended to the file. Example: /home/user/.ssh/authorized_keys.
*
* @param path the path value to set.
* @return the SshPublicKey object itself.
*/
public SshPublicKey withPath(String path) {
this.path = path;
return this;
}
/**
* Get the keyData property: SSH public key certificate used to authenticate with the VM through ssh. The key needs
* to be at least 2048-bit and in ssh-rsa format. <br><br> For creating ssh keys, see [Create SSH keys
* on Linux and Mac for Linux VMs in
* Azure](https://docs.microsoft.com/azure/virtual-machines/virtual-machines-linux-mac-create-ssh-keys?toc=%2fazure%2fvirtual-machines%2flinux%2ftoc.json).
*
* @return the keyData value.
*/
public String keyData() {
return this.keyData;
}
/**
* Set the keyData property: SSH public key certificate used to authenticate with the VM through ssh. The key needs
* to be at least 2048-bit and in ssh-rsa format. <br><br> For creating ssh keys, see [Create SSH keys
* on Linux and Mac for Linux VMs in
* Azure](https://docs.microsoft.com/azure/virtual-machines/virtual-machines-linux-mac-create-ssh-keys?toc=%2fazure%2fvirtual-machines%2flinux%2ftoc.json).
*
* @param keyData the keyData value to set.
* @return the SshPublicKey object itself.
*/
public SshPublicKey withKeyData(String keyData) {
this.keyData = keyData;
return this;
}
/**
* Validates the instance.
*
* @throws IllegalArgumentException thrown if the instance is not valid.
*/
public void validate() {
}
}
